Melt the butter in a small saucepan over medium heat, stirring occasionally, until it starts to turn a light golden brown color and smells nutty, about 3-4 minutes.
Add the lemon juice, lemon zest, salt, and pepper to the pan and stir to combine. Cook for another minute or so, until the mixture is hot and bubbly.
Remove the pan from the heat and let the sauce cool for a minute or two.
Spoon the sauce over your cooked salmon and serve immediately. Enjoy!
